Types of Window Glass
Before entering the details of the replacement procedure, it's important to understand the different kinds of [Experienced Window Installers](https://www.celticsblog.com/users/mkzlc22) glass readily available. Each type has its unique benefits and applications:
Type of GlassDescriptionAdvantagesTypical UsesSingle-paneA single layer of glass, commonly utilized in older homesEconomical, easy to installOlder homes, shedsDouble-paneTwo layers of glass with an insulating space in betweenMuch better insulation, energy performance[Residential Window Installation](http://tellmy.ru/user/kisswindow67/) homesTriple-pane3 layers of glass for optimum insulationSuperior insulation, soundproofingHigh-end homes, chillier climatesTempered glassGlass that is heat-treated to enhance strengthShatter-resistant, more secure than regular glassDoors, shower enclosuresLaminated glass2 or more layers bonded with an interlayerSound-dampening, UV filteringSkylights, security applicationsLow-E glassCoated with a thin layer that reflects heatEnergy-efficient, decreases heat lossEnergy-efficient homes
By comprehending the types of glass available, property owners can make educated choices during the replacement process.
Factors for Window Glass Replacement
Various aspects may lead to the requirement for window glass replacement, consisting of:
Cracks and Breaks: Physical damage can jeopardize the integrity of the glass.Misting or Moisture Buildup: This suggests a damaged seal on double or triple-pane windows.Energy Efficiency Concerns: Old windows may not supply sufficient insulation, resulting in higher energy costs.Aesthetic Changes: Homeowners may want to change windows to enhance the outside look of their home.Safety Upgrades: Replacing windows with tempered or laminated glass can enhance security.The Window Glass Replacement Process
Replacing window glass can appear difficult, but with the ideal assistance, it can be workable. Here's a step-by-step breakdown of the process:
Step 1: Assessment
Before starting the replacement, assess the condition of the window. Identify the kind of glass needed and examine if the frame is in great condition.
Action 2: Gather Tools and Materials
You'll need the following tools and materials:
ToolsMaterialsSecurity glassesReplacement glassEnergy knifeGlazing compoundPutty knifeWindow sealantGlazier pointsReplacement sash (if required)Measuring tapeGlovesAction 3: Remove the Old GlassProtect the Area: Lay down a drop cloth to capture any fragments.Remove Glazing Points: Use a putty knife to carefully pry out the old glazing points holding the glass in place.Get the Old Glass: Gently break away the glass, if needed, and eliminate it from the frame.Step 4: Prepare the FrameTidy the Frame: Remove any debris, old putty, and glazing compound from the frame.Examine for Damage: Ensure the frame is undamaged. If it's harmed, repair or replace it as necessary.Step 5: Install the New GlassProcedure and Cut the New Glass: Ensure the new glass fits the opening perfectly.Apply Glazing Compound: Spread a thin layer of glazing substance around the frame.Place the Glass: Carefully place the new glass into position and secure it with glazier points.Step 6: Finish UpApply Additional Glazing Compound: Seal around the edges of the new glass.Smooth the Surface: Use a putty knife to ravel the substance for a tidy surface.Permit Drying Time: Follow the maker's instructions relating to drying time.Action 7: Final Inspection
When everything is dried and set, examine the recently replaced glass for any spaces or problems.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How much does window glass replacement cost?
The cost varies significantly based on factors such as the kind of glass, size, and whether you work with a professional or do it yourself. Usually, costs can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 800 per window.
2. Can I replace simply the glass, or do I require to replace the entire window?
In lots of cases, you can change simply the glass, especially if the frame is in good condition. However, if the frame is damaged or the [Top Window Installers](http://community.srhtech.net/user/zincchange80) is older, a complete replacement might be more advantageous.
3. For how long does the replacement procedure take?
The process can usually be finished within a few hours, but depending upon the number of windows and intricacy, it may take longer.
4. Do I need to hire a professional?
While replacing [Window Installation Near Me](http://community.srhtech.net/user/plowrotate2) glass is a task that some homeowners can undertake themselves, working with a professional can make sure a higher quality task and security, especially with bigger or more complex windows.
5. What upkeep is required after replacing window glass?
Frequently look for damage and ensure that seals are undamaged. Cleaning the glass with appropriate cleaners and keeping the window frame will enhance durability.
